- Download the Mod Map: First, download the mod map file from your chosen source. The file will usually be in a compressed format like .zip or .rar.
- Locate the Game's Installation Folder: Find the directory where iConstruction Simulator 3 is installed on your computer. This is usually in your Steam library or in the Program Files folder on your hard drive. If you're unsure, you can usually find the installation folder by right-clicking the game in your Steam library and selecting "Properties," then "Local Files," and finally "Browse Local Files."
- Find the Mods Folder: Within the game's installation folder, look for a folder called "Mods" or something similar. If there isn't one, you might need to create it manually. Make sure the folder name is exactly what the game expects; otherwise, it won't recognize the mods.
- Extract the Mod Map Files: Extract the contents of the downloaded .zip or .rar file into the Mods folder. The mod map files will usually be in a specific folder structure, so make sure you extract them correctly. Sometimes, the archive will contain a single folder that you need to move into the Mods folder.
- Launch iConstruction Simulator 3: Start the game and look for a "Mods" or "Custom Maps" option in the main menu. The exact wording might vary depending on the game.
- Select the Mod Map: In the Mods or Custom Maps menu, you should see the mod map you just installed. Select it and start a new game.

What are Mod Maps?
First things first, let's define what we mean by "mod maps." In the context of iConstruction Simulator 3, mod maps are user-created environments that you can add to the game. These maps can range from completely new terrains and cities to modified versions of the existing ones. The beauty of mod maps lies in their ability to offer fresh challenges and gameplay experiences that the original game might not provide. Imagine building your construction empire in a sprawling, mountainous landscape or a dense, urban jungle – that's the power of mod maps!
Mod maps are created by fellow gamers and developers who use the game's tools (or external tools) to design custom environments. They can include new road layouts, building locations, resource placements, and even unique challenges tailored to the specific map. This means you're not just playing the same old game in a different setting; you're often getting entirely new gameplay mechanics and objectives.
The process of using mod maps involves downloading the map files and placing them in the correct directory within your game's installation folder. Once that's done, the game will recognize the new map, and you can select it when starting a new game. It's a straightforward process, but we'll go through the exact steps later in this guide to make sure everyone's on the same page.

Finding the Best Mod Maps
Okay, so now that you're convinced that mod maps are the bee's knees, where do you actually find them? The internet is your friend here, but it's also a vast and sometimes overwhelming place. Here's a breakdown of the best places to find high-quality mod maps for iConstruction Simulator 3:
When searching for mod maps, keep a few things in mind. First, look at the ratings and reviews. A map with overwhelmingly positive feedback is usually a safe bet. Second, check the upload date. A map that's been updated recently is more likely to be compatible with the latest version of the game. Third, read the description carefully. The creator will often provide important information about the map's features, requirements, and any known issues.
Remember to always download mods from reputable sources to avoid malware or corrupted files. If a website looks shady or asks for personal information, it's best to steer clear. Your gaming experience (and your computer's security) is worth more than any mod map!
